
Actress, Bibi Bright has said she didn’t receive anything from the New Patriotic Party (NPP) after she campaigned for the party to come to power.
Bibi, who is currently the Executive Secretary of the Creative Arts Council emphatically stated that her campaign for the NPP during the 2016 electioneering year wasn’t for personal gains.
The mother of two made this comment when she joined other panelists including media personalities Akosua Hanson, Mikky Osei Berko and Ghana Based Nigerian publicist,Franklin Cole on the Gee Spot to discuss ‘Showbiz and Politics’.
” I met the President for the first time since I campaigned for him just this Easter. When I endorsed him, I never went to his office to meet up with him. I went straight to work after the endorsement of his candidature and party” she told host, MzGee.
She added that, ” I can boldly tell you on your platform that before and after campaigning for the NPP, I haven’t received anything for my efforts to their winning”.
For her, the 2016 elections was not won because of the personalities who endorsed the party but because Ghanaians were ready to vote for change.
